Understanding Multiplier Game Mechanics: A Deep Dive

Multiplier game mechanics are systems that exponentially increase rewards based on specific in-game actions, sequences, or achievements. By design, they leverage mathematical models to make rewards feel substantial, thereby motivating players to invest more time and effort.

For example, a typical multiplier system might double or triple a player’s earnings upon completing certain challenges or reaching milestones. Over time, these multipliers can stack or compound through various game features, such as daily login bonuses, streaks, or cumulative achievements.

Design Principles for Effective Multiplier Systems

  • Progressive Unlocks: Unlock multipliers gradually to sustain long-term engagement.
  • Visibility: Make multipliers prominently displayed to incentivize players.
  • Fairness: Ensure rigorous balancing; avoid creating a “pay-to-win” environment.
  • Reset Mechanics: Use resets strategically—either as a risk element or as part of a reward cycle—to deepen strategic choices.
  • Diversification: Integrate multipliers across different mechanics—such as resource gains, experience points, or loot drops—to enrich gameplay depth.

Case Study: Implementing Multiplier Mechanics in a Hypothetical Game

Imagine a match-3 puzzle game aiming to maximize retention. The developers introduce a daily multiplier bonus that increases with consecutive days of play, capped at 10x. Achieving this multiplier enhances coin rewards, which are vital for in-game upgrades.

To sustain player interest, the game also features “Multiplier Streak Challenges” that reward players with temporary multipliers for completing consecutive levels without failure.
